Breast Reconstruction. Reconstruction of the breast on which a mastectomy was performed, surgery and reconstruction of the other breast to produce a symmetrical appearance, and prostheses and physical complications of all states of mastectomy, including lymphedemas, are covered. Such re-constructive procedures are not limited to re-constructive procedures necessitated by mastectomies performed while covered under this Plan.
